Hi Folks, I know there is another thread on here for setting next and tailwind up, but I am having trouble fixing my issues even while following the steps in the other post and I am hoping someone can help me here.

I am having difficulty figuring out why my application won't apply my tailwind styles. The custom css in my files are being read such that when I hover over buttons, I see the cursor pointer change. However, nothing happens with tailwind. I have tried different browsers, tried restructuring my folder system rebuilding my tsconfig to no avail. The one thing I have avoided doing is reinstalling my project, I want to try and avoid this.

I have attached my current folder structure and a reflection of what's appearing in my browsers. I am currently using Vivaldi, but Chrome and FireFox don't show anything either.

Do you have any suggestions? Any help is appreciated. Thank you.

could you show postcss.config.js?
American Fuzzy LopOP
Yes,
postcss.config.js
module.exports = {
  plugins: {
    autoprefixer: {},
  },
}
@American Fuzzy Lop Yes, postcss.config.js module.exports = { plugins: { autoprefixer: {}, }, }
module.exports = {
  plugins: {
    tailwindcss: {},
    autoprefixer: {},
  },
}
Answer
